I lease optioned a house in Cary, which is about an hour away from me.  It is a growing town just next to Raleigh NC.  I have never had a house there and it's all new to me.  New people, new attitudes and a much higher price ranged houses! 

I've packed my bags and moved over in the house while I work on it.  It shouldn't take too long to fix up (it's not too bad).  I put an ad on www.craigslist.org and already people are interested in looking at it, even though I'm not finished painting and fixing small things.  I started last Monday with the worst of the worst things in the house and have been working from the worst to the least as I go along.  That way, when people come to look at it, they may want to finish it and I am done!

I have someone coming on Monday to look at it, so wish me luck.  After this... I want to take a vacation!!!! (acutally, I have another house in mind already... but a mini vacation would be nice!).

anyway,... I plug for Craigslist!  That site is a great FREE advertising place! It's also great to find deals for rehabbing, also!

Do YOU use it for advertising? 

I also have used www.zillow.com for comps in the area.  I found that zillow is a little high MOST of the time, but a ball park can be found and you can see a list of houses around your house that has been sold recently and compare the price difference in the actual amount and zillow's estimate.  I am using that figure to set my price for my house.  Have you tried it?

Zillow can be all over the board, and takes ino account sale's price, location, bed / bath size - But not condition. You can do a major rehab that zillows and it's friends won't care about.

In most of the areas in WA - I find Zillow to be on the conservative side. I also use www.cyberhomes.com they are powered by Fidelity Title, their valuations seem a little higher. I use both Zillow and Cyberhomes as valuation tools.

Aree 100% about zillow, a tad off the mark in some areas, but still for free you cant complain right?? Craigs list is great. I have had tremendous success with it. Found 3 tennants in 72 hours, but I will warn as its popularity grows in certain areas it becomes more of a game to deal with the sheer volume. I have found our area went from a few hundred in the RE section to many thousands in three years..... all in all persisetence pays with the site- you must be dedicated to keep updating ads even when there is no response or keep tweeking it.... but be careful not to violate the TOS (terms of service) or they will black ball you......
